Cleaning Monster Sport Filter

I have the Monster Sport drop in Filter. It needed a cleaning, so I used the K&N cleaner kit. However Monster SPort cells their own cleaner kit, but it's probably a little expensive to ship that stuff over. Problem is that I get a nice puddle of oil at the bottomof the filter box. I put a fan right on top of the filter and let it dry for a few hours before reoiling, which I only did the top half. Would Monster Sport require a special oil that adheres to foam rather than cotton? By the way I barely used any oil, just enough to coat the top.
